Cannon et al., J Immunol 2004
:
Differential
roles for
Wiskott-Aldrich syndrome protein in immune synapse formation and
IL-2 production ... Defects in IL-2 production are observed even under conditions in which immune synapse formation proceeds normally, suggesting that the
role of
WASP in regulating
IL-2 production is independent of its role in immune synapse formation
Sato et al., FEBS J 2005
:
WASP resides in the cytosol as a multifunctional adaptor molecule and
mediates actin polymerization and
interleukin (IL)-2 synthesis in the T-cell receptor ( TCR ) signaling pathway
Konno et al., Int Immunol 2007
:
The notion that WIP promotes WASP function, however, conflicts with evidence that WIP inhibits
WASP mediated actin polymerization and
IL-2 production and suggests a complex regulation of WASP function by WIP
Dong et al., J Biol Chem 2007
(Wiskott-Aldrich Syndrome) :
WASP and its binding partner WIP
play important roles in T cells both in actin polymerization and in
interleukin-2 transcription
